Peanut Butter Cup Chocolate Roll Cake Recipe

This Peanut Butter Cup Chocolate Roll Cake is a delightful dessert combining rich cocoa sponge cake rolled with a creamy peanut butter filling and topped with luscious chocolate ganache and mini peanut butter cups. Perfect for chocolate and peanut butter lovers, this treat offers a moist, light texture with a deliciously creamy center and an indulgent finish.

Ingredients

Scale

For the Cake:

  • 1 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1/2 cup cocoa powder
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 4 large eggs
  • 1 cup sugar
  • 1/3 cup milk
  • 1/3 cup vegetable oil
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ract

For the Filling:

  • 1 cup creamy peanut butter
  • 1 cup powdered sugar
  • 1/2 cup heavy cream

For the Topping:

  • 1 cup chocolate ganache
  • Mini peanut butter cups (to taste)

Instructions

  1. Preparation: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a jelly roll pan with parchment paper to prevent sticking and make it easier to roll the cake later.
  2. Mix Dry Ingredients: In a large bowl, sift together the all-purpose flour, cocoa powder, baking powder, and salt. This ensures the leavening is evenly distributed and the cocoa is smooth.
  3. Mix Wet Ingredients: In a separate bowl, beat the eggs and sugar until the mixture is light and fluffy, which helps create a soft texture. Then add the milk, vegetable oil, and vanilla extract, mixing well to combine all the liquids.
  4. Combine and Bake: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ients, mixing just until incorporated. Pour the batter evenly into the prepared jelly roll pan and spread it out smoothly. Bake in the preheated oven for 12 to 15 minutes, or until the cake springs back lightly to the touch.
  5. Prepare Filling: While the cake bakes, in a bowl, combine the creamy peanut butter and powdered sugar and beat until smooth and creamy. Whip the heavy cream until stiff peaks form and fold it gently into the peanut butter mixture to lighten the filling.
  6. Roll Cake: Once the cake is baked, immediately invert it onto a clean kitchen towel dusted with powdered sugar. Carefully peel off the parchment paper. Roll the cake up in the towel while still warm to form a spiral; this prevents cracking. Let it cool completely while rolled.
  7. Fill Cake: When cooled, gently unroll the cake and spread the peanut butter filling evenly over the surface. Re-roll the cake tightly without the towel to avoid cracking.
  8. Top Cake: Pour the chocolate ganache evenly over the rolled cake, smoothing with a spatula. Decorate with mini peanut butter cups on top as desired to enhance the presentation and peanut butter flavor.
  9. Chill: Refrigerate the cake for at least 1 hour to set the ganache and allow the flavors to meld together before slicing and serving.

Notes

  • Rolling the cake while warm helps prevent cracks; be gentle when unrolling and filling.
  • If you do not have heavy cream, whipped cream can be used but may be less stable.
  • Use good quality cocoa powder and chocolate ganache for a richer flavor.
  • The cake can be prepared a day ahead and refrigerated for convenience.
